OpenVPN实战指南,构建安全可靠的远程访问网络

hyde1011 2 2026-04-09 00:52:51

在当今数字化办公日益普及的背景下,企业员工、开发者和远程工作者对安全、稳定的网络连接需求愈发迫切,OpenVPN 作为一款开源、跨平台、功能强大的虚拟私人网络(VPN)解决方案,已经成为许多组织部署远程访问架构时的首选工具,本文将深入探讨 OpenVPN 的核心原理、部署流程、安全性优势以及常见问题排查,帮助网络工程师快速搭建并维护一个高效、可靠的 OpenVPN 环境。

什么是 OpenVPN?它基于 OpenSSL 和 SSL/TLS 协议栈实现加密通信,支持多种认证方式(如用户名/密码、证书、双因素认证),并且可在 Linux、Windows、macOS、Android 和 iOS 等平台上运行,其最大的优势在于灵活性与透明性——源代码公开,社区活跃,可定制性强,同时兼容主流防火墙和 NAT 设备,非常适合企业级私有网络扩展。

部署 OpenVPN 的第一步是准备服务器环境,通常推荐使用 Linux 发行版(如 Ubuntu Server 或 CentOS)作为 OpenVPN 服务端,安装过程中需配置好防火墙规则(如开放 UDP 1194 端口)、启用 IP 转发(net.ipv4.ip_forward=1),并设置适当的路由策略,确保客户端流量能正确转发到内网资源,建议使用强加密套件(如 AES-256-CBC + SHA256),避免使用过时的加密算法(如 MD5、RC4)以提升安全性。

第二步是证书管理,OpenVPN 使用 PKI(公钥基础设施)进行身份验证,因此需要搭建一个本地 CA(证书颁发机构),可以使用 Easy-RSA 工具生成服务器证书、客户端证书及密钥,并通过定期轮换机制增强安全性,为防止证书泄露,应将私钥存储在受保护的环境中(如硬件安全模块 HSM 或加密文件系统),并为每个用户分配独立证书,便于审计与权限控制。

第三步是配置客户端,OpenVPN 提供了图形界面(如 OpenVPN GUI for Windows)和命令行工具两种接入方式,适用于不同场景,对于移动设备用户,可通过导入 .ovpn 配置文件实现一键连接,建议开启“推送 DNS”功能,使客户端自动解析内网域名;配置“redirect-gateway def1”可强制所有流量走隧道,实现全链路加密。

安全性方面,OpenVPN 不仅提供数据加密,还支持多层防护:例如结合 iptables 规则限制客户端访问范围、启用日志记录(如 syslog)便于追踪异常行为、定期更新软件版本以修复已知漏洞(如 CVE-2023-XXXXX 类型的内存泄漏问题),建议启用“keepalive”机制防止连接中断,并配合 failover 策略实现高可用部署。

在实际运维中,常见问题包括:客户端无法连接(检查端口是否被阻断)、证书过期(及时更新)、IP 冲突(合理规划子网段)等,建议建立标准化的监控体系(如 Prometheus + Grafana),实时检测服务状态与性能指标,确保业务连续性。

OpenVPN 是一个成熟且值得信赖的远程访问解决方案,通过科学规划、严格配置和持续优化,网络工程师可以构建出既安全又高效的虚拟专用网络,满足现代企业多样化的远程办公需求。

OpenVPN实战指南,构建安全可靠的远程访问网络

上一篇:小飞机VPN使用指南,安全上网的利器与注意事项
下一篇:加拿大VPN账号的使用与安全风险解析,网络自由背后的隐忧
相关文章
返回顶部小火箭